The Senior Demand Marketing Manager will be joining the Demand Marketing organization of Ericsson supporting the Enterprise 5G Coverage portfolio and sales team. The key responsibility of the Demand Marketing organization is to drive preference, leads, pipeline and revenue for Ericsson products and sales teams. This role will work with a newly formed business unit that is tasked with driving the standard for enterprise within Ericsson. Indoor wireless connectivity is hot market and Ericsson is well positioned based on its technology differentiation and partnerships.
What you will do
Key responsibilities include but not limited to:
* Development of global demand gen strategy around delivering responses, leads and opportunities that convert to pipeline for the sales teams
* Work with product marketing to build top of funnel (TOFU), middle of funnel (MOFU) and bottom of funnel content and experiences that take prospects and customers across a buyers journey
* Build and executed integrated marketing campaigns with a holistic lens around targeting (ideal customer profile and segmentation), positioning (offers, differentiation), orchestration (digital and omnichannel) and reporting.
* Drive account-based marketing efforts working field marketing and sales targeting key accounts with custom content and experiences
* Utilize and enhance all demand gen channels to include SEM, SEO, email, content syndication, lifecycle marketing, webinars, and nurture programs/performance
* Partner with marketing ops on key metrics, including marketing performance measurement, budgeting, strategic planning, process definition, and marketing systems and data

Compensation and Benefits at Ericsson
At Ericsson Enterprise Wireless Solutions, we know that our people are the key to our success. We offer a competitive compensation and benefits package to help with your individual needs and goals.
Your Pay
The salary range for this position is listed below. The actual salary offered is dependent on various factors including, but not limited to, location, the candidate's combination of job-related knowledge, qualifications, skills, education, training, and experience.
* $124,800 - $187,200
Your Health
Ericsson Enterprise Wireless Solutions offers excellent, competitive employee benefits, such as: subsidized, nationwide PPO medical benefit options including a low-deductible Point of Service Plan and a qualifying High Deductible Health Plan (HDHP), with a generous company-provided HSA contribution. For California employees, we offer a subsidized HMO option through Kaiser. Ericsson Enterprise Wireless Solutions also offers subsidized dental and vision coverage.
Your Financial Security
We invest in both your short and long-term financial wellbeing. Our 401(k) plan has a 4% company match and immediate vesting. Employees will also receive company-paid employee basic life and AD&D insurance and company-paid disability benefits.
Your Time
Your work-life balance is important to us. New employees are provided up to 40 days of paid time off per year, including 15 days of accrued annual vacation, 3 personal days, 7 paid holidays, 4 floating holidays, 10 sick days, and 1 volunteer day. Please note paid time off is pro-rated based on the employee's start date.
Additional Benefits
Ericsson Enterprise Wireless Solutions offers other company-paid benefits such as a comprehensive Employee Assistance Program, Talkspace mobile therapy, and volunteer paid time off.

Auburn Youth Programs is an extension of University Outreach that sponsors and executes over 50 summer programs designed to educate and inspire youth in a variety of academic, athletic, and extracurricular endeavors.
